Transaction d51f729a1f72c4b5ba91a80dcb5973452be1ece0827b0c8ea0d1de0aaa94c603

3 Input
2 Outputs
  • d51f729a1f72c4b5ba91a80dcb5973452be1ece0827b0c8ea0d1de0aaa94c603:0
  • value  372236
    address  3DPze12mrykkJq24Hk6HxrMyY7Fo3zeGRj
  • d51f729a1f72c4b5ba91a80dcb5973452be1ece0827b0c8ea0d1de0aaa94c603:1
  • value  178695
    address  33x8XkFcwGx8D2wnT23pnLT6oQUF1bsfua